Biltmore Red Buckeye - Aesculus pavia 'Biltmore'

The Biltmore Red Buckeye (Aesculus pavia 'Biltmore') is a small deciduous flowering tree for landscapes, gardens, and naturalizing. This variety definitely has a larger and longer lasting flower than the species. I have personally witnessed a six week bloom on it and am yet to see it stop. This plant has no negatives of note. This is a cultivated variety of Aesculus pavia. Photos from the parent species will aid in identification.
